I have a new storage case available to download. I needed a tackle box, so I thought it would be fun to create my own. It will work for storing a variety of items. This one prints on an A1 mini and has an optional modular storage tray system so you can organize it however you please. Use it for fishing tackle, tools, or anything else you need to store and organize. The case and lid are fully closed, even the fastener holes do not penetrate all the way through to the inside. It includes a TPU gasket to seal the lid and keep water out so you gear stays dry. A new model is now live! While doing maintenance on my printers, assembling multi-part prints, and gluing magnets, I always felt a need for something to help contain the parts, glue, grease, etc. So I came up with this. I tried it out while assembling hotends for my P1S and really liked it. It has a larger section as a workspace with a gridfinity base at the back to fit the bins of your choice for containing whatever it is that you need to contain, and keep things organized while you work. There is a smaller version for A1 Mini and a Larger verson for A1/X/P/H series printers. Check it out here - https://makerworld.com/en/models/2310842-small-parts-workstation#profileId-2522756

Hey everyone. I just wanted to post a quick update on a situation with the mini tool box drawers right now. Bambu studio's recent update has made the drawer handles basically unprintable with the default settings. This has resulted in several failed prints and I am working to fix the issue. If you are currently printing or going to start printing one soon, PLEASE REFRAIN FROM PRINTING THE DRAWERS. This goes for all versions including the bottom box and side cabinet. The boxes themselves, as well as the lids are perfectly fine to print as is. This is now the 3rd time that a bambu studio update has caused the print profiles to suddenly start printing in poor quality despite them working perfectly before the update. I am currently tackling this from multiple angles. First, I am very slightly redesigning the drawer handles to hopefully make them easier to print at any settings and protect from this problem happening in the future. This design change will also address some concerns a few people have brought up about the strength of the handles. I am currently printing a test of this design. If that goes well, I will begin printing full drawers and updating the print profiles with the newly redesign drawers. Additionally, I plan to consolidate all of the mini tool box print profiles onto a single page. Each tool box will be its own print profile with just the box. The drawers will have their own profile. This will make it significantly less work to update the print profiles should this issue arise again in the future. When this update takes place, the Bottom Box, Side Cabinet, and main Mini Tool Box will all be located on the main Mini Tool Box page, found here: https://makerworld.com/en/models/955794-mini-tool-box#profileId-924716 and uploaded as separate print profiles. I have to print the parts before I can upload the new designs and print profiles, so please allow 1-2 days for these changes to take affect. Thank you for your patience.
